1.在pom.xml中添加配置 2.新建拦截类LoginIntercept.java 3.结果bean类 ...
1.在pom.xml中添加配置 2.新建拦截类LoginIntercept.java 3.结果bean类 ...
使用aop异常挂载功能可以统一处理方法抛出的异常,减少很多重复代码,实现如下: 1、实现ThrowAdvice 2、在application.xml文件中配置 注意一下不要漏了throwing配置,且参数名称要去advice中的一置,否则绑定会报错。 ...
如果不是前后端分离项目,使用SpringSecurity做登录功能会很省心,只要简单的几项配置,便可以轻松完成登录成功失败的处理,当访问需要认证的页面时,可以自动重定向到登录页面。但是前后端分离的项目就不一样了,不能直接由后台处理,而是要向前端返回相应的json提示。 在本例的介绍中,主要解决 ...
1、引入.jarl文件依赖 2、引入aop相关的jar 3、编写Interceptor拦截类,两种方式实现 注意:拦截的方法要是一个bean调用才能生效,比如:拦截的notifyCash()方法,需要独立在一个类,然后被其他类调用 ...
转自:http://blog.csdn.net/udbnny/article/details/5870076 先了解AOP的相关术语:1.通知(Advice):通知定义了切面是什么以及何时使用。描述了切面要完成的工作和何时需要执行这个工作。2.连接点(Joinpoint):程序能够应用 ...
一、看下内部原理 简化后的认证过程分为7步: 用户访问网站,打开了一个链接(origin url)。 请求发送给服务器,服务器判断用户请求了受保护的资源。 由于用户没有登录,服务器重定向到登录页面 填写表单,点击登录 浏览器将用 ...
一。思路 1.在pom.xml导入相关包 2.先写个简单的认证适配器(WebSecurityConfig extends WebSecurityConfigurerAdapter),登录拦截后就会跳转到我们想要的页面,不然就会跳转到spring的登录页面 3.写个登录拦截 ...
一、Shiro是什么? Apache Shiro是一个Java安全权限框框架。 Shiro可以非常容易的开发出足够好的应用,其不仅可以在javaEE环境。 Shiro可以完成,认证,授权,加密,会话管理,Web集成,缓存等。 二、Shiro工作原理 应用代码的交互对象 ...